在面对网站遭遇CC(分布式拒绝服务攻击,简称DDoS攻击)的困境时,掌握有效的防护策略至关重要。CC攻击通过大量合法的请求消耗服务器资源,导致网站服务不可用。以下五大防护策略,将助你轻松应对CC攻击。
1. 了解CC攻击原理
首先,我们需要了解CC攻击的基本原理。CC攻击通常由大量的僵尸网络发起,这些僵尸网络中的设备被黑客控制,被用于发送大量请求。了解攻击原理有助于我们更好地制定防护措施。
1.1 僵尸网络
僵尸网络是由大量被黑客控制的设备组成的网络。这些设备可能是一台电脑、手机或其他智能设备,被黑客通过病毒或恶意软件植入。
1.2 攻击目标
CC攻击的目标是消耗服务器的带宽、CPU资源或内存资源,使网站无法正常提供服务。
2. 防护策略一:流量清洗
流量清洗是应对CC攻击的重要手段之一。通过流量清洗设备或服务,可以有效过滤掉恶意流量,保留正常流量。
2.1 流量清洗设备
流量清洗设备可以实时分析流量,识别并过滤掉恶意流量。常见的流量清洗设备包括防火墙、入侵检测系统(IDS)和入侵防御系统(IPS)。
2.2 流量清洗服务
流量清洗服务通常由第三方提供,如云服务商提供的DDoS防护服务。这些服务可以根据攻击规模自动调整防护策略,保障网站正常运行。
3. 防护策略二:带宽扩容
在遭遇CC攻击时,带宽扩容是一种有效的应对措施。通过增加带宽,可以缓解攻击带来的压力,确保网站服务不受影响。
3.1 带宽扩容方法
- 购买更高带宽:根据网站流量需求,购买更高带宽的服务。
- 使用CDN:通过CDN(内容分发网络)分发静态资源,减轻服务器压力。
4. 防护策略三:IP封禁
当发现恶意IP地址时,及时封禁这些IP可以有效减少攻击流量。
4.1 IP封禁方法
- 防火墙规则:在防火墙中设置规则,封禁恶意IP地址。
- 云服务商防护:许多云服务商提供自动封禁恶意IP的功能。
5. 防护策略四:安全策略优化
优化网站安全策略,可以降低CC攻击的成功率。
5.1 安全策略优化方法
- 限制请求频率:对特定接口或功能设置请求频率限制,防止恶意请求。
- 验证码机制:在登录、支付等关键操作中使用验证码,防止自动化攻击。
6. 防护策略五:应急响应
制定应急响应计划,以便在CC攻击发生时迅速采取措施。
6.1 应急响应步骤
- 监控流量:实时监控网站流量,及时发现异常。
- 通知相关人员:在攻击发生时,立即通知相关人员,启动应急响应计划。
- 记录攻击数据:记录攻击数据,为后续分析提供依据。
通过以上五大防护策略,可以有效应对网站遭遇CC攻击的情况。在防护过程中,保持警惕,不断优化策略,才能确保网站安全稳定运行。
